1. What to Look for in an RV Park With Nature Hikes

When choosing an RV park that offers easy access to nature hikes, there are several factors you should consider to ensure the best experience:

  • Proximity to Trails: Look for RV parks that are located near or within national parks, nature reserves, or forests with well-maintained hiking trails.
  • Trail Variety: The best parks offer a variety of trails suitable for different skill levels, from easy walks to more challenging hikes.
  • Scenic Views: Scenic views enhance the hiking experience. Ensure the park offers hikes with rewarding landscapes like mountains, lakes, or lush forests.
  • Park Amenities: Facilities such as clean restrooms, water stations, and picnic areas can make your stay more enjoyable after a long hike.

2. Zion National Park, Utah

Zion National Park offers a variety of challenging and easy trails, including the iconic Angels Landing. The nearby RV parks, such as the Zion Canyon Campground, provide direct access to these world-famous hikes.

3. Olympic National Park, Washington

Olympic National Park is a haven for nature lovers with its lush rainforests and rugged coastline. The Kalaloch Campground and other nearby RV parks offer access to several trails through beautiful forests, beaches, and waterfalls.

4. Grand Canyon National Park, Arizona

Grand Canyon National Park not only offers jaw-dropping views but also has some excellent RV parks that give you easy access to the South Rim trails. Hike along the rim, or challenge yourself with a trek down into the canyon.

3. Benefits of Hiking from Your RV Park

Hiking from an RV park has several advantages, especially for outdoor enthusiasts:

  • Convenience: Being able to step out of your RV and directly onto a trail is incredibly convenient. No need for long drives to get to your hiking destination.
  • Immersion in Nature: Hiking straight from the park allows you to immerse yourself in nature without the interruptions of traffic or crowds.
  • Flexibility: With multiple hiking trails to choose from, you can tailor your adventure to your mood or fitness level, whether it’s a quick walk or a full-day hike.

4. Planning Your Hiking Adventures at RV Parks

When planning your hiking adventures, it’s important to prepare to make the most out of your experience:

  • Check Trail Conditions: Always check the trail conditions before heading out, especially in areas with extreme weather or seasonal closures.
  • Bring the Right Gear: Make sure to pack proper hiking boots, a water bottle, and a map of the area. It's also a good idea to bring layers of clothing in case the weather changes.
  • Know the Terrain: Research the terrain beforehand so you can choose trails that match your ability and time constraints. Some parks may have trails that lead to scenic viewpoints, while others may take you through dense forests or along rivers.
